Overview

Introducing the 2023 Honda GL 1800 Gold Wing Tour, a paragon in the world of touring motorcycles. Renowned for its luxurious comfort and unparalleled performance, the Gold Wing Tour is specifically designed for riders who seek long-distance adventures without compromising on style or technology. With its robust build and advanced features, this motorcycle continues to lead the touring segment, appealing to both seasoned motorcyclists and newcomers alike. Whether you’re navigating winding mountain roads or cruising down the open highway, the Gold Wing Tour promises an experience that is as exhilarating as it is comfortable. At the heart of the Gold Wing Tour lies a powerful 1833cc liquid-cooled engine that boasts an impressive 124.7 horsepower at 5,500 RPM and 170 Nm of torque at 4,500 RPM. This powerhouse engine is coupled with a smooth 7-speed gearbox, delivering seamless shifts whether you opt for the standard manual or the advanced Dual Clutch Transmission (DCT). Pros

  • Exceptional Comfort: Ergonomically designed seating and advanced suspension provide a plush riding experience for long distances.
  • Advanced Technology: Equipped with Bluetooth audio, Apple CarPlay, and Android Auto for a connected ride.
  • Powerful Engine Performance: The 1833cc engine delivers impressive power and torque, making it a joy to ride on highways and twisty roads.

Cons

  • Weight: At 367 kg (809 lbs), the Gold Wing Tour can be cumbersome for novice riders or in low-speed maneuvers.
  • Price Point: As a premium touring motorcycle, it may be out of reach for some riders on a budget.
  • Complexity of Features: While the technology is impressive, it may require some time to fully master all the features and settings.
